GoPro Inc
TECHNOLOGY · CONSUMER ELECTRONICS · USA
GoPro, Inc. develops and sells mountable and portable cameras, drones, and accessories in the United States and internationally. The company is headquartered in San Mateo, California.
Progress Software Corporation
TECHNOLOGY · SOFTWARE - INFRASTRUCTURE · USA
Progress Software Corporation develops business applications. The company is headquartered in Bedford, Massachusetts.
